Binary search tree time complexity search

WebAlgorithm 创建BST的时间复杂性,algorithm,time-complexity,binary-search-tree,Algorithm,Time Complexity,Binary Search Tree,与n节点的二进制堆创建一样,考虑到在任意高度h都会有atmax,其时间复杂度为O(n)而不是nlog(n) 具有的节点将需要atmost O(h)时间进行重设 在类似的线路上,我想证明BST的创建。 Web77 me gusta,Video de TikTok de Tabilo📚 (@pablotabilo0): «Recuperar un binary search tree a puro punteros. Time complexity O(V+E) y Space complexity O(1), donde E se define como edge y V como vertex #cpp #leetcode #programacion #datastructuresandalgorithms #devtoks #devtokers».Leetcode: 99. Recover Binary Search Tree Overdrive - SilverHawk.

Binary Search in C using recursion - iq.opengenus.org

WebMar 21, 2024 · Bin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… WebMar 22, 2024 · There are two parts to measuring efficiency — time complexity and space complexity. Time complexity is a measure of how long the function takes to run in terms of its computational steps. Space complexity has to do with the amount of memory used by the function. This blog will illustrate time complexity with two search algorithms. grand prix today start time uk https://robertgwatkins.com

Solved Match the following: Worst case time complexity for

WebThe complexity of the Binary Search tree. Let's see the time and space complexity of the Binary search tree. We will see the time complexity for insertion, deletion, and … WebMar 15, 2024 · Introduction: When it comes to searching and sorting data, one of the most fundamental data structures is the binary search tree. However, the performance of a binary search tree is highly dependent on its shape, and in the worst case, it can degenerate into a linear structure with a time complexity of O(n). Web基本上,我们有最佳情况算法的下限。或者甚至作为一个普通案件的事实。(我尽了最大的努力找到了这个,但哪儿也找不到 chinese new year 2017 recipes for dinner

Why is the Big O of a BST O(log n)? by Nitika Medium

Category:Time Complexity of Searching in a Balanced Binary Search …

Tags:Binary search tree time complexity search

Binary search tree time complexity search

Algorithm 创建BST的时间复杂性_Algorithm_Time Complexity_Binary Search Tree …

WebThese subtrees must all qualify as binary search trees. The worst-case time complexity for searching a binary search tree is the height of the tree, which can be as small as … WebApr 10, 2024 · What is the difference between a binary tree and a Binary Search Tree What is the possible gain in terms of time complexity compared to linked lists What are …

Binary search tree time complexity search

Did you know?

WebJan 19, 2024 · The main operations in a binary tree are: search, insert and delete. We will see the worst-case time complexity of these operations in binary trees: Binary Tree: … Minimum swap required to convert binary tree to binary search tree; Convert … WebThese subtrees must all qualify as binary search trees. The worst-case time complexity for searching a binary search tree is the height of the tree, which can be as small as O(log n) for a tree with n elements. B-tree. B-trees are generalizations of binary search trees in that they can have a variable number of subtrees at each node. ...

WebApr 10, 2024 · What is the difference between a binary tree and a Binary Search Tree What is the possible gain in terms of time complexity compared to linked lists What are the depth, the height, the size of a binary tree What are the different traversal methods to go through a binary tree What is a complete, a full, a perfect, a balanced binary tree WebBinary Search Algorithm – Iterative and Recursive Implementation In Ternary Search, we divide our array into three parts (by taking two mid) and discard two-third of our search space at each iteration. At first look, it seems that ternary search might be faster than binary search as its time complexity on an input containing n items should be ...

WebNov 11, 2024 · 5. Time Complexity of the Tree Traversals. In the general case, all the traversal algorithms visit each node in a tree exactly once. Therefore the time complexity of all the traversal algorithms would be …

WebApr 13, 2024 · The choice of the data structure for filtering depends on several factors, such as the type, size, and format of your data, the filtering criteria or rules, the …

WebApr 10, 2024 · These are not equivalent in functionality. Your function only searches the right branch if the left branch is itself Empty, and not if the result of searching that branch is Empty.. You might have meant: let rec search x tree = match tree with Empty -> Empty Node (root, _, _) when x = root -> tree Node (_, left, right) -> match search x left with … chinese new year 2018 how many days holidayWebIn computer science, a binary search tree ( BST ), also called an ordered or sorted binary tree, is a rooted binary tree data structure with the key of each internal node being greater than all the keys in the respective … grand prix tycoon hackedWebMay 13, 2024 · Let's conclude that for the binary search algorithm we have a running time of Θ ( log ( n)). Note that we always solve a subproblem in constant time and then we are given a subproblem of size n 2. Thus, the … chinese new year 2019 holidays hong kongWebJul 4, 2024 · Binary trees start with a root that has two branches — each with a node at the end. The pattern continues, with each node branching off one or two, or no branches. If a node has no branches ... chinese new year 2019 holidays in singaporeWebFeb 13, 2024 · 1 Answer Sorted by: 0 All three operations have a O (n) worst-case time complexity. For height: all nodes will be visited when the tree is degenerate, and all nodes except one have exactly one child. For leaves: each node will have to be visited in order to check whether they are a leave. For toString: obviously all nodes need to be visited. Share grand prix toddler to twin race car bedWebAug 3, 2024 · In this tutorial, we’ll be discussing the Binary Search Tree Data Structure. We’ll be implementing the functions to search, insert and remove values from a Binary Search Tree. We’ll implement these operations recursively as well as iteratively. ... Time Complexity of BST operations is O(h). h is the height of the tree. That brings an end ... grand-prix-tv.com moviesWebJul 27, 2024 · In general, the time complexity is O(h) where h = height of binary search tree. If we have to insert an element 2, we will have to traverse all the elements to insert it as the left child of 3. Therefore, to perform insertion in a binary search tree, the worst-case complexity= O(n) whereas the time complexity in general = O(h). grand prix tv saut hermes